Center Speaker - disconnect
Has anyone disconnected the center speaker on the HiFi system to see if sound improves?
Made a huge improvement on my 2017 F23 230i - removed the ear burning mids and gave better separation. Was a hot topic on 2 threads. But can't see if same has been tested on the 330. If so, let me know. thanks |

I've disconnected it for a week to experiment. I found that the sound stage was too separated to left and right channel. It also completele ruined the sound stage for the passenger.
I have Eton speakers in all doors and in the center channel. The system is designed to work with a center channel, and simply disconnecting it does not work. You will get a more pronounced left and right channel, but the sound stage will be all over the place. The problem with HiFi system is the low quality amplifier and mids and tweeters. The sound of the factory system is muddy regardless of the center channel. I have orederd Match UP7BMW plug-n-play amplifier that is schedyled for delivery in the bext few days. This amp has a powerful Helix DSP integrated into it and is designed to produce a great soundstage with advance signal processing. When you also use the DSP to adjust time delays for all speakers you will get the real thing. |
